It reflects the belief in God's sovereignty and His direct involvement in the affairs of nations. The Israelites are reminded that their success is not due to their own strength but to God's intervention. This assurance is crucial as they prepare to enter the Promised Land, facing formidable enemies.<p><b>as He did to Sihon and Og,</b><br>Sihon and Og were kings of the Amorites, defeated by the Israelites under Moses' leadership (<a href="/numbers/21-21.htm">Numbers 21:21-35</a>). These victories were significant as they demonstrated God's power and faithfulness in delivering His people. The mention of these kings serves as a reminder of past triumphs and God's ability to overcome seemingly insurmountable obstacles. It also reinforces the idea that God is consistent in His actions and will continue to protect and guide His people.<p><b>the kings of the Amorites,</b><br>The Amorites were a prominent group in the ancient Near East, often depicted as strong and warlike. Their defeat by the Israelites was a testament to God's power over even the most formidable foes. This reference would have been particularly encouraging to the Israelites, as it highlighted God's ability to subdue powerful adversaries and fulfill His promises.<p><b>when He destroyed them along with their land.</b><br>The destruction of Sihon and Og, along with their territories, underscores the completeness of God's victory. It was not just the kings who were defeated, but their entire domains were brought under Israelite control. This total victory serves as a foreshadowing of the conquest of Canaan, where God would similarly deliver the land into the hands of His people.
